Melians vs Athenians



            In my opinion the Melians are neither heroes nor fools. They posed a very logical and ethical argument, given the choice between slavery and death they chose to fight, however this does not make them heros it makes them brave. While I was reading the story I had thought for a moment that the Athenian representatives had created an argument that both appealed to as well as threatened the Melian magistrates enough to have them submit to the rule of the Athenians. However the Melians were able to counteract their opposition with a similarly threatening argument, planting the seed fear that the mighty Spartan General Brasidas could invade their mainland, this gave the Athenians something to think about as they prepared their invasion. While I don’t think the Melians are heroes for opposing their oppressors they certainly weren’t fools given how they went about counteracting the Athenian representatives.
